John Wenham is hopeful that Tottenham star Son Heung-min's latest goal for South Korea will hand him a much-needed confidence booster.

The owner of the reputable Spurs podcast Lilywhite Rose was impressed to see the 32-year-old reach 50 goals for his country.

Son hit the milestone as South Korea recorded a 3-1 World Cup qualifying victory away to Kuwait at the Jaber Al-Ahmad International Stadium on Thursday (14 November).

And Wenham - speaking exclusively to Tottenham News - thinks this could be just what the forward needed after recent criticism.

“To reach 50 goals for South Korea is impressive,” Wenham said.

“It was a penalty on this occasion. However, you still need to score. I never devalue a penalty, they're still difficult to convert.

“Therefore, hopefully, that will give Son a confidence booster. He was someone who seemed to take a lot of fan criticism for his display against Ipswich.

“I don’t think it was against him personally, I just think it is because his standards are so high. He is a world-class player, so people expect a lot of him.”

Tottenham star Son Heung-min back among the goals

Son has suffered from injury setbacks in recent weeks. As a result, his playing time has been limited, which means his goal for South Korea was his first in almost a month for club or country.

Therefore, Ange Postecoglou will be hopeful that this is exactly what his captain needs to get back on track.
